What are the symptoms for Kidney Failure Caused by PKDWhat are the symptoms for kidney failure patients which is caused by PKD? Since the kidney cysts will be increased and enlarged with time, which will oppress the surrounding kidney tissues and cause kidney failure. When PKD cause kidney failure, people will suffer form some serious symptoms.

- Proteinuria

Proteinuria is the most early symptom for kidney failure patients, which is because the damaged glomeruli will cause the leakage out of protein in body, thus will cause fatigue, tiredness and mal-nutrition for kidney failure patients.

- Blood urine

Blood urine can be caused by kidney cysts rupture, kidney stones, urinary tract infection, and kidney failure can also cause blood urine, which is about the red blood cells leakage out from damaged glomeruli. So when PKD patients have blood urine, they need to find the basic cause and have proper treatment.

- High blood pressure

High blood pressure is a common symptom for people with kidney failure, and it can cause further damage to kidneys. About 70%-80% PKD patients will suffer from high blood pressure, so patients need to take effective treatment to control their high blood pressure and prevent the further damage to kidneys.

- Swelling

Kidney failure patients will also have the symptom of swelling, because the damaged kidneys will fail to work well, and the excess water will build up in blood, and this will cause swelling for kidney failure patients.

Above are for common symptoms for kidney failure which is caused by PKD, and they will also have some other symptoms such as severe back pain, big belly, loss of appetite, vomiting, difficult breathing, etc. When people suffer from these serious symptoms, they need to have prompt and effective treatments to control their symptoms and help slow down the progression of kidney failure.
